Output 2416c77b4d326a837b2ecf25176ac26859e1562549294601b9d2a8c906e8b5df:0

value
40907031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ff39f09901766d95104d4aa7d23a55a61d5465ef OP_EQUAL
address
3QxXeC2761wPvd5mtn1nfrV9RbidebjrwX
transaction
2416c77b4d326a837b2ecf25176ac26859e1562549294601b9d2a8c906e8b5df
spent
true